Super Easy Cheesy Broccoli Soup

Total Time 30 minutes
Servings 6 people

Ingredients

  • 3 Tbsp butter
  • 3 Tbsp flour
  • 2 cans vegetable broth
  • 2 cups milk
  • 1 Tbsp onion powder
  • 24 oz frozen chopped broccoli
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• salt, pepper, and nutmeg to taste

Instructions

  1. Melt butter in a large pot over medium heat.

  2. Sprinkle the flour over the butter and continue to stir for 2 minutes to make a roux.

  3. Add the vegetable broth, milk, onion powder, and chopped broccoli. Mix well. Turn the heat to high and let the mixture come to a boil. Stir occasionally.

  4. Reduce the heat to medium/low. The mixture needs to continue cooking until the broccoli is tender, about 10 minutes. Stir occasionally. 

  5. Remove from heat and let mixture cool for a bit. In two batches puree the mixture in a blender or hand held blender. 

  6. Returning both mixtures to the large pot. Add the cheddar cheese and stir until all the cheese is melted. Add salt, pepper, and nutmeg. ENJOY!

Recipe Notes

  • You can garnish the soup with Parmesan cheese or sour cream.
  • If you have fresh broccoli and onion you will need about 4 cups chopped broccoli and one large onion chopped.
  • The original recipe called for 1/3 cup dried onion. I never have that so I use onion powder. 
  • The original recipe called for milk or half and half. I also never have half and half so I have always used milk. 
  • I always add more then 2 cups of cheese.
